What consequences are there for humans who use kudzu?

There are no consequences, as long as the leaves are picked when they're young and green. Older leaves aren't as palatable. But the young, green shoots work as the chopped ingredients to quiche, the chopped leaves to deep-fried vegetables, and the chopped toppings to pizza. They also work as the substitute, or supplement, to bay leaves in heating meat; and to lettuce in sandwiches. And their blossoms make a jelly.

Why green tea is more recommended than black tea?

Green tea leaves are not processed for as long as black tea leaves are. Therefore, they retain more of their antioxidants and vitamins and are more highly recommended for your health.

What do elderberry leaves look like?

Elderberry leaves are typically long and oval-shaped with serrated edges. They are dark green in color and have a pointed tip at the end.
